About ADR Mediation & Arbitration Law in Cromwell, United States:

Alternative Dispute Resolution (ADR) methods like Mediation & Arbitration are commonly used in Cromwell, United States to resolve legal conflicts outside of the courtroom. ADR allows parties to reach mutually agreeable solutions with the help of a neutral third party, avoiding the time and costs associated with traditional litigation.

Frequently Asked Questions:

1. What is the difference between Mediation and Arbitration?

Mediation involves a neutral mediator helping parties reach a voluntary agreement, while Arbitration results in a binding decision made by the arbitrator after a formal hearing.

2. How long does an ADR process typically take in Cromwell, United States?

The duration of ADR varies depending on the complexity of the case and the parties involved. Some disputes can be resolved in a few sessions, while others may take months to reach a resolution.

3. Can I appeal an Arbitration decision in Cromwell, United States?

Arbitration decisions are usually final and binding, with limited grounds for appeal. It is essential to carefully consider this aspect before agreeing to arbitration.

5. Is ADR confidential in Cromwell, United States?

Confidentiality is a key feature of ADR, ensuring that discussions and negotiations are kept private and not disclosed in court proceedings, unless required by law.

7. What types of disputes are suitable for ADR in Cromwell, United States?

ADR is suitable for a wide range of disputes, including commercial, family, real estate, and employment matters. It is an effective alternative to litigation in many cases.

8. Can ADR processes be enforced by the courts in Cromwell, United States?

In most cases, ADR agreements and decisions can be enforced by the courts, providing a level of certainty and finality to the resolution reached through ADR.
